WebTongue twister definition, a word or sequence of words difficult to pronounce, especially rapidly, because of alliteration or a slight variation of consonant sounds, as “She sells seashells by the seashore.” See more. WebFeb 28, 2024 · French has a great deal of homophones, which can make comprehension tricky at times. These tongue twisters take advantage of homophones to trip up your tongue as much as possible. 1. Si mon tonton tond ton tonton, ton tonton sera tondu. If my uncle shaves your uncle, your uncle will be shaven. This tongue twister capitalizes on the …

Tongue twister is an informal term for a word group that's hard to … unlimited bbq buffetWebOct 10, 2024 · Tongue twisters in Korean are called Jaenmalnoli (잰말놀이) or "playing with quick words". Korean tongue twisters can be a fun way to practice Korean pronunciation. ...
